Daily Range Identification: You establish the previous day's high and low as key levels.
Liquidity Sweep: You observe price action for a "liquidity run," where price breaks either the previous day's high or low, indicating potential stop-loss hunting.
Change of Character (ChoCh): Following the liquidity run, you look for a "change of character," signifying a shift in momentum and a potential reversal.
Fair Value Gap (FVG) Entry: You identify fair value gaps (price imbalances) to find precise entry points in the direction of the indicated reversal.
Target: Your profit target is the opposite extreme of the previous day's range (either the previous day's high or low).
